I. Prospective Students

 


    Communication University of China (CUC), an affiliate of the State Ministry of Education, is one of the national-level major universities in China that enjoys high prestige. Intensely engaged in a broad-spectrum of higher learning in the education of talents for the mass media of radio and television broadcasting, filmmaking, Internet communications and publications in China alongside its advanced in-depth scientific researches in the related fields. CUC ranks among the highest of educational institutions on communications in the country.
    Founded in March 1954, CUC has emerged from an initial specific academy into a comprehensive institution of higher learning with two major academic disciplines: liberal art and science. Distinctive in feature and unique in advantage in its coordinated development has been an affiliated combination of its courses including literature, science, engineering, economy, management, arts, law and pedagogy in its curricula, making CUC unparallel among all the institutions of higher learning in China.
    Communication University of China (CUC) now consists of 12 colleges: College of Television and Journalism, International Communications College, Advertising College, College of Film and Television Art, College for Cartoon-Making, College for Televised Broadcasting and Presentation, Information Engineering (IE) College, College of Science, College of Computer and Software Technologies, Media Management College, College of Literature, College of Social Sciences, and College of Distance Education and Continuing Education. Within the colleges are a total of 37 departments with 71 majors, about 20 majors among which offer post graduate studies for master or doctor degrees. The total number of students presently in CUC is 25,400 of which 11,000 are full-time undergraduates for bachelor or youth-level degrees; 1,400 are graduates studying for master or doctor degrees; 9,000 are correspondent and evening students and 4,000 are online students.
    CUC is vigorously promoting international academic exchanges and has established linkages with over 100 universities, research institutions and broadcasting or television organizations in about 40 countries and areas including the United States, Japan, Korea, Germany, France, Canada, Australia, Singapore and Russia. Attaining a full membership in CILECT (the International Association for Film and Television Schools), CUC enjoys increasing world fame through holding various international academic seminars and conferences regularly for the purpose of enhancing exchanges with colleagues abroad. CUC has developed different forms of education for international students. It now has over overseas 300 students from more than 10 counties and areas in the world.

III. Application Procedures

 

1. Applicants for Chinese language study should firstly complete the Communication University of China Application Form for Foreign Students and the Warranty, then send them to Foreign Affairs Department of Communication University of China by fax or mail before the deadline of registration.

2. Applicants for department-admitted advanced study should complete the Communication University of China Application Form for Foreign Students and the Warranty and provide the copy paper of certificate of completion of senior high school studies, transcript and the examination certificate of Chinese Language HSK grade 6 (We will check the original and keep the copy).

3. Applicants for undergraduate study should complete the Communication University of China Application Form for Foreign Students and the Warranty and provide the copy paper of certificate of completion of senior high school studies, transcript and the English version that has been notarized and the examination certificate of Chinese Language HSK grade 6 (We will check the original and keep the copy).

4. Applicants for master’s degree should complete the Communication University of China Application Form for Foreign Students and the Warranty and provide the copy paper of Bachelor’s diploma, transcript and the English version that has been notarized, at least two recommendation letters (the original) issued by associate professors or above and the examination certificate of Chinese Language HSK grade 8 (We will check the original and keep the copy).

5. Applicants for doctorate degree should complete the Communication University of China Application Form for Foreign Students and the Warranty and provide the copy paper of master’s degree diploma, transcript and the English version that has been notarized, at least two recommendation letters (the original) issued by associate professors or above and the examination certificate of Chinese Language HSK grade 8 (We will check the original and keep the copy).

6. Applicants for Chinese language study, department-admitted advanced study,  undergraduate study,  master’s degree study, doctorate degree study should pay the registration fee:     400 RMB per person.

7. The students who study in CUC must arrange accidental insurance and medical insurance

8. The Foreign Affairs Department shall respond in 30 days after receiving the application.

IV. Deadline for Application

 

1. Application for Chinese study: June 30 for each autumn term (September) and December 31 for each spring term (March).

2. Application for department-admitted advanced study: June 30.

3. Application for undergraduate study: June 30.

4. Application for master’s degree: December 31.

5. Applicants for doctorate degree: December 31.

 

 

V. Entrance Examination

 

 

Applicants for degree study must participate in the entrance examination that is stipulated by CUC. Foreign Affairs Department or the related department will issue a separate notice on examination time and pattern.

 

 

 

VI. Short Term Study for Foreigners

 

 

1. The minimum members of each short-term study group will be 15.

2. Application should be submitted two month in advance to the Foreign Affairs Department of Communication University of China.

3. Pay the registration fee 200 RMB per person.

 

 

VII. Tuition Fee

 

 

1. Chinese Language Student:  8,300 RMB per half academic year15,800 RMB per academic year

2. Department -admitted Advanced Student: 18,300 RMB per academic year

3. Undergraduate: 23,200 RMB per academic year

4. Candidate for Master’s degree: 26,600 RMB per academic year

5. Candidate for Doctorate degree: 29,800 RMB per academic year

6. Short Term Study: 1,200 RMB per person for the first week; then RMB 400 per person for every week after that.

 

 

 

 

VIII. Foreign Students’ Apartment

 

 

1. Standard double bedroom: having toilet, shower, television and 201telephone and air-condition.

Shared by two students: From May 1 to September 30: US$5.5-6.5 per person per day.

From October 1 to April 30 next year: US$5-6 per person per day.

Washing machine is provided for free at each floor.

Foreign students can dine at student dining hall.

2. Extracurricular activities: sport ground, tennis courts, table tennis room and gymnasium are available for foreign students. The Foreign Affairs Department organizes many activities for foreign students each year, such as visiting the Great Wall and other places of interest. Parties are held for foreign students on each New Year’s Day. In addition, CUC students’ sports meetings, art festivals, and football matches are open to foreign students.
